1st shift (United States of America)Please review the following job description:The Open Source Software (OSS) Lead Security Engineer owns the practical execution of open source software security across governance, engineering workflows, tooling, automation, and risk reduction. The role combines security program leadership with hands-on technical delivery to build secure-by-default OSS lifecycle capabilities and reduce software supply chain exposure.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Following is a summary of the essential functions for this job. Other duties may be performed, both major and minor, which are not mentioned below. Specific activities may change from time to time.
Team Leadership and Talent Development: Lead, mentor, and develop a team of security engineers, analysts, and contractors responsible for open source software governance and software supply chain security initiatives. Establish goals, drive accountability, provide ongoing coaching, and support career development to build a high-performing security organization.
Governance and Standards: Define policies, standards, and control requirements for approved open source usage, dependency hygiene, SBOM generation, secure package sourcing, and software supply chain risk management.
Secure OSS Lifecycle Management: Establish processes for OSS intake, approval, tracking, ownership, version management, vulnerability remediation, end-of-life component retirement, and exception governance.
CI/CD Preventative Controls: Work with CI/CD and platform engineering teams to design and implement automated security gates for curated OSS usage, dependency scanning, license checks, artifact validation, provenance controls, build-time enforcement, and policy-based blocking of high-risk components.
Software Supply Chain Risk Reduction: Identify and reduce risks related to vulnerable dependencies, malicious packages, dependency confusion, typosquatting, compromised maintainers, insecure build artifacts, and unauthorized package sources.
Software Supply Chain Security: Establish controls for trusted package sources, dependency provenance, build integrity, artifact signing, repository hygiene, tamper resistance, and secure release practices.
Threat Response and Incident Detection: Establish capabilities to rapidly identify, assess, and respond to open source supply chain threats, malicious package campaigns, zero-day vulnerabilities, compromised dependencies, and software supply chain security incidents.
Tooling and Automation: Support the deployment, tuning, and integration of software composition analysis, SBOM, package repository, vulnerability management, and developer workflow tools.
Risk Reporting and Metrics: Develop reporting that measures OSS risk posture, remediation velocity, policy exceptions, adoption of preventative controls, and reduction of high-risk dependencies.
Developer Enablement: Create guidance, playbooks, reusable patterns, and consultation models that help engineering teams make secure open source decisions early in the lifecycle.
Resource and Program Management: Manage and prioritize work across both full-time teammates and contracted resources, ensuring effective execution of software supply chain security objectives, operational activities, risk remediation efforts, and strategic initiatives. Coordinate resources, budgets, vendor relationships, and project deliverables to achieve business outcomes.
Qualifications
Required Qualifications
The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
Bachelor's degree or equivalent education, training, and work-related experience.
Minimum of 10 years of experience in security engineering or related cybersecurity roles.
Deep specialized knowledge in cybersecurity principles, theories, and concepts.
Extensive experience in software development lifecycle security practices.
Expertise in threat modeling, security testing, and penetration testing.
Proven experience implementing and managing complex information security technologies.
Preferred Qualifications
Demonstrated leadership experience managing technical cybersecurity, DevSecOps, application security, or software supply chain security teams, including direct supervision of full-time employees, contractors, and cross-functional technical resources. Proven ability to build, scale, and lead high-performing teams while driving strategic security outcomes.
Advanced cybersecurity certifications (e.g., CISSP, CISM, CEH, GIAC).
Experience with security automation, orchestration, and advanced threat detection tools.
Familiarity with emerging cybersecurity technologies, industry trends, and strategic risk management.
Experience in application security, software supply chain security, DevSecOps, vulnerability management, secure engineering, or related cybersecurity functions.
Strong understanding of open source software governance, dependency management, SBOM, SCA, secure SDLC, CI/CD pipelines, and software supply chain threats.
Working knowledge of relevant security and software supply chain frameworks and standards, including OWASP, NIST Secure Software Development Framework (SSDF), Supply-chain Levels for Software Artifacts (SLSA), and related secure development guidance.
Experience applying software supply chain security practices, including provenance, build integrity, artifact signing, secure package repositories, dependency trust, and CI/CD pipeline hardening.
Hands-on experience with CI/CD platforms, source code management, package managers, build systems, artifact repositories, and developer workflows.
Experience with scripting or automation using languages such as Python, PowerShell, Bash, or similar.
Ability to partner directly with engineering, platform, cloud, risk, audit, and compliance stakeholders to explain risk clearly and provide practical remediation guidance.
Ability to translate technical risk into executive-ready reporting, measurable outcomes, and actionable remediation plans.
